Common Chamberlain Garage Door Problems We Solve in Gardnerville
- Torsion spring failure after hard freezes. Gardnerville’s overnight lows from October through April drop into the teens. Chamberlain door springs contract, lose tension, and snap — often on the coldest morning of the week. We replace with galvanized springs rated for high-elevation thermal cycling, not the standard steel that fatigues faster here.
- Opener trolley arms snapped by Washoe Zephyr gusts. This one’s nearly unique to Gardnerville. A 70 mph gust catches your Chamberlain door mid-cycle, and the trolley arm shears clean through. We see it every March and April. Our fix is a belt-drive upgrade with a wind-load brace kit, which we keep in stock year-round.
- Doors racked off vertical tracks. Lightweight Chamberlain raised-panel models with original hinges from the 1990s build wave can’t handle repeated wind racking. The door twists, rollers pop the track, and suddenly you’re manually wrestling a 200-pound panel in a windstorm. We realign the track and upsize the hardware.
- MyQ smart opener connectivity drops. Gardnerville’s spotty valley-floor cell coverage and the metal garage structures common here can frustrate Chamberlain’s WiFi-dependent features. We troubleshoot signal paths and can recommend antenna extenders or hardwired wall-button alternatives when the cloud connection won’t hold.
- Safety sensor misalignment from ground heave. Hard freezes and spring thaw cycles shift the concrete pad under your garage door frame. Chamberlain’s photo-eye sensors, precisely aligned at installation, end up pointing at each other’s shoelaces. We realign and, if needed, shim the brackets for seasonal movement.

Chamberlain Models & Products We Service in Gardnerville
We work on every Chamberlain line you’re likely to find in Gardnerville’s residential stock:
- WD962KPEV — Battery-backup chain drive, common in homes where power outages strand vehicles. We stock replacement batteries and can test backup runtime on-site.
- B750 — The reliable 3/4 HP belt drive, popular in Gardnerville’s 2000s builds. Trolley arm vulnerability to wind gusts is the main failure we watch for.
- B1381 — Smart opener with built-in camera and LED corner lighting. Our go-to upgrade for wind-prone homes when the B750 or older chain-drive fails.
- RJO70 — Wall-mount jackshaft for garages with limited headroom or high-lift track. We see these in custom homes and RV-height garages around the valley.
Our parts approach is straightforward: OEM Chamberlain logic boards, remotes, and safety sensors to guarantee compatibility with factory travel limits and MyQ integration. For springs, cables, and bracing, we often spec aftermarket galvanized or wind-rated hardware that outperforms OEM in Gardnerville’s climate. We keep both in stock, so most Gardnerville calls don’t wait on shipping.

Torsion springs lose tension when steel contracts in hard freezes. Gardnerville’s October-through-April lows regularly drop into the teens, and if your springs are original to a 1990s or 2000s install, they’re likely fatigued enough that contraction pushes them below the torque threshold. We replace with galvanized springs rated for high-elevation thermal cycling. Same-day service is available when you’re stuck — call (888) 430-4880.
Douglas County generally requires permits for new garage door installations but not for like-for-like opener replacements. If you’re upsizing the door, changing from a chain to belt drive with structural bracing, or modifying the header, we recommend checking with Douglas County Building Division. We can walk you through what’s needed on your specific job.
